Analysis
In 2018, school life expectancy, primary, gender parity index in Antigua and Barbuda stood at 0.9918 GPI.
That represents a change of up 0.7% on the previous year and up 4.9% over ten years.
Over the whole period, school life expectancy, primary, gender parity index in Antigua and Barbuda peaked at 1.24 GPI in 1974 and was at its lowest, 0.8585 GPI, in 1984.
Antigua and Barbuda ranks 95th of 197 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

About this data
Ratio of female school life expectancy to the male school life expectancy. It is calculated by dividing the female value for the indicator by the male value for the indicator. A GPI equal to 1 indicates parity between females and males. In general, a value less than 1 indicates disparity in favor of males and a value greater than 1 indicates disparity in favor of females.
